Sculpture in stone survives considerably much better than works of art in perishable supplies, and often represents nearly all the surviving works (apart from pottery) from ancient cultures, while conversely traditions of sculpture in Wooden might have vanished Just about entirely. On the other hand, most historic sculpture was brightly painted, which has been misplaced.
